diff --git a/sapi/fpm/php-fpm.service.in b/sapi/fpm/php-fpm.service.in
new file mode 100644
index 0000000000..396a88d66f
--- /dev/null
+++ b/sapi/fpm/php-fpm.service.in
@@ -0,0 +1,12 @@
+[Unit]
+Description=The PHP FastCGI Process Manager
+After=syslog.target network.target
+
+[Service]
+PIDFile=@localstatedir@/run/php-fpm.pid
+ExecStart=@sbindir@/php-fpm --nodaemonize --fpm-config @sysconfdir@/php-fpm.conf
+ExecReload=/bin/kill -USR2 $MAINPID
+
+[Install]
+WantedBy=multi-user.target
